Which entity can override a presidential veto?

Explanation:
The ability to override a presidential veto lies in the hands of both the Senate and the House of Representatives. When the President vetoes a bill, Congress can respond by attempting to enact the legislation despite the objection from the executive branch. This requires a two-thirds majority vote in both chambers. If both the Senate and the House achieve this supermajority, the bill becomes law, effectively nullifying the President's veto. This process reflects the system of checks and balances designed to prevent any single branch of government from wielding excessive power. The other options do not accurately represent how the veto override process works. The Senate alone or the House alone does not possess the authority to overturn a presidential veto; both chambers must act in concert. The Supreme Court, while it serves a critical role in interpreting laws and ensuring their constitutionality, does not have the authority to override a presidential veto, as this power is enshrined in the legislative function of the Congress.

Exam Format

The Idaho Immigration Test typically consists of multiple sections, each designed to measure different competencies vital for immigrants. The test is usually divided into:

  • Civics: A series of questions focused on the U.S. government structure, historical events, and the rights and responsibilities of citizenship.
  • English Test: Comprising reading, writing, and speaking components, ensuring the applicant can comprehend and communicate effectively in English.

The civics test generally requires applicants to answer several predefined questions correctly. The English test assesses proficiency in understanding and articulating ideas in English, which includes writing dictated sentences accurately and demonstrating reading comprehension.

What to Expect on the Exam

On exam day, anticipate checking in with valid identification and having your appointment details ready. The test will typically be conducted by an officer who is trained to guide you through the examination process in a supportive manner.

Civics Portion: You will be asked up to 10 questions from a pool of 100, and you must correctly answer a minimum number to pass the civics section.

English Portion:

  • Reading: You may be asked to read aloud to demonstrate your ability to read in English.
  • Writing: This involves writing one or more sentences correctly as dictated.
  • Speaking: A conversation with the officer will evaluate your spoken English proficiency.
